Hi,
I'm stumped by this one and am hoping I can get some advice/guidance. I've seen this pop up in my stats where the www.mydomain.com/page is appearing as 222.mydomain.com/page.
I have no clue what's going on...
This google return displays the same page 2 ways (see first image).
And when I click on the 222. link I get a prompt (see 2nd image).
Any idea what's going on?
Thanks!
Peter
-
Ah, I'm happy to report a resolution to the issue... so it turns out that it came down to the fact that the dns wildcard setting was turned on. Disabling it resolved the mystery.

Well, let me put on my detective hat. Here is what we know:
-
the page exists. I can navigate to 222.admissionsquest.com.
-
the page has the same IP address as your www. page, so the are hosted on the same web server.
-
the pages appear to be identical. I didn't do a 100% analysis here, but the pages appear to be the same, and they both have exactly 356 links on them.
The next step is checking your htaccess file and looking for any reference to this site. I would also such doing a search on your web server for "222".
